SBDC Project Announcement: Genie Recon

Win for the Region: New partnership announced

 

Genie Recon, a partnership between Springfield-based SRC Holdings Corporation and aerial lift manufacturer Genie, will announce a commitment to expand. The advanced remanufacturing operation pairs SRC’s manufacturing expertise with the engineering of aerial lift manufacturer Genie to recondition telescopic boom lifts, equipment widely used in construction, energy, and industrial work, and represents exactly the kind of capital investment and job creation our economic development work is built to attract.

Housed in a 136,000-square-foot facility at 2065 East Pythian Street, Genie Recon currently reconditions Genie® S®-65 and S-85 telescopic boom lifts, with plans to expand to additional models. The process restores equipment to original factory specifications, fully inspected and tested rather than simply repaired or rebuilt.

“This is a great example of what happens when a homegrown company like SRC keeps reinvesting in our region,” said Jonas Arjes, senior vice president of economic development at the Springfield Area Chamber of Commerce. “Genie Recon strengthens our advanced remanufacturing base and builds on a long history of that sector in our community. SRC has a long track record of building businesses that last, and this new partnership with Genie Lifts is the next chapter of that story.”

Genie Recon employs 60 people today and expects to reach 90 by the end of 2026, with additional growth planned over the next several years. The operation is hiring across planning, production, maintenance, engineering, and warehouse roles, and offers technical training and tuition reimbursement to support employee advancement.

Near-term plans include adding remanufacturing capability for the electronic and hydraulic systems inside these machines.
